Ads Here

Can AI Detect and Prevent Blockchain Fraud

Can AI Detect and Prevent Blockchain Fraud?

Introduction: The Rise of AI in a Decentralized World

The decentralized nature of blockchain technology, while offering numerous advantages, also presents unique challenges. The transparent and immutable ledger, while beneficial for tracking transactions, also leaves a digital trail that can be exploited. Can AI detect and prevent blockchain fraud? The answer, while complex, is a resounding yes, but with caveats. AI's ability to analyze vast datasets and identify patterns can be instrumental in safeguarding blockchain networks, particularly in the burgeoning field of decentralized finance (DeFi). This article explores the potential of AI in combating blockchain-related crimes, examining its strengths and weaknesses in the context of DeFi.

Blockchain technology, underpinning cryptocurrencies and DeFi applications, has revolutionized finance. However, the very architecture that fosters trust and transparency also attracts those seeking to exploit its vulnerabilities. Can AI detect and prevent blockchain fraud? The answer lies in leveraging AI's analytical capabilities to identify anomalies, predict potential threats, and automatically respond to suspicious activities.

Can AI detect and prevent blockchain fraud? The answer is multifaceted, requiring a nuanced understanding of both AI's capabilities and the intricate workings of blockchain technology. This article delves into the practical applications of AI in the blockchain space, highlighting its potential to bolster security and mitigate risks.

Understanding the Landscape: Blockchain and Fraud

The Vulnerabilities of Blockchain

While blockchain's immutability is a strength, it can also be a vulnerability if not properly secured. Smart contracts, self-executing agreements, are often susceptible to vulnerabilities if not meticulously coded. Exploiting these vulnerabilities can lead to significant financial losses for users and projects.

  • Phishing and Spoofing: Attackers can impersonate legitimate entities to steal sensitive information.
  • Smart Contract Exploits: Bugs or vulnerabilities in smart contract code can lead to unauthorized access or funds transfer.
  • Denial-of-Service Attacks: Overwhelming the network with requests can disrupt its functionality.

The Role of AI in Fraud Detection

AI, with its ability to process and analyze vast amounts of data, can play a crucial role in identifying these threats. Machine learning algorithms, in particular, can be trained on historical data to identify patterns indicative of fraudulent activity.

AI Techniques for Blockchain Security

Machine Learning for Anomaly Detection

Machine learning algorithms can be trained to recognize patterns in blockchain transactions that deviate from normal behavior. This allows for the identification of suspicious activities, such as unusual transaction volumes or unusual sender/receiver combinations.

Natural Language Processing (NLP) for Smart Contract Analysis

NLP can be used to analyze smart contract code for potential vulnerabilities. This involves identifying potential loopholes, ambiguous language, and security flaws that could be exploited.

Predictive Modelling for Future Threats

By analyzing historical data and identifying trends, AI can predict potential future threats and vulnerabilities in blockchain networks. This proactive approach can help in strengthening security measures and preventing potential attacks before they occur.

Real-World Applications and Case Studies

Several projects are already exploring the use of AI in blockchain security. While specific case studies are often confidential, the general trends are clear.

  • Automated transaction monitoring: AI systems can monitor transactions in real-time, flagging suspicious activity and alerting security teams.
  • Proactive vulnerability detection: AI can analyze smart contracts for potential vulnerabilities before they are exploited.

Challenges and Considerations

Data Availability and Quality

AI models require large datasets to learn effectively. The quality of the data is also crucial, as inaccurate or incomplete data can lead to inaccurate predictions.

Maintaining Privacy and Security

The use of AI in blockchain security must be carefully managed to avoid privacy violations or security risks of its own.

The Ongoing Evolution of AI and Blockchain

The field of AI and blockchain is constantly evolving, with new techniques and applications emerging regularly.

Conclusion: AI as a Powerful Tool for Blockchain Security

Can AI detect and prevent blockchain fraud? The answer is a qualified yes. While challenges remain, AI offers a powerful set of tools for bolstering blockchain security. By leveraging machine learning, NLP, and predictive modelling, AI can identify anomalies, predict potential threats, and proactively strengthen security measures. Continuous research and development in this area are crucial for maintaining the security and integrity of blockchain networks, particularly in the context of rapidly expanding DeFi applications.

Ultimately, a multi-faceted approach, combining AI with traditional security measures, will be necessary to effectively combat the evolving threats in the ever-changing landscape of blockchain technology.

Previous Post Next Post
Pasang Iklan
Pasang Iklan

نموذج الاتصال